int done = INST_NOT_DONE_YET; #define INST_DONE_WAIT_FOR_NEXT_EVENT 1 //this signif ...
instance init 函數追下去,絕大多數的代碼都在初始化如下結構體 typedef struct INST MODE mode instance init ANCHOR instance mode tag or anchor INST STATES testAppState int instance init s int mode TA INIT state machine current ...
2017-10-21 19:19 0 2244 推薦指數:
int done = INST_NOT_DONE_YET; #define INST_DONE_WAIT_FOR_NEXT_EVENT 1 //this signif ...
藍點DWM1000 模塊已經打樣測試完畢,有興趣的可以申請購買了,更多信息參見 藍點論壇 正文: 室內定位興起,DWM1000 作為超寬帶UWB的代表,在國內用的越來越多,但是可見資料非常少。 一方面是官方代碼寫的實在有點太差,另一方面是現在國內普及者將自己的代碼當作是商業 ...
根據上面TAG發送的代碼,我直接找到如下代碼 case RTLS_DEMO_MSG_TAG_POLL ...
接着之前ANCHOR的代碼分析,但接收到無線數據,應該執行如下代碼 case TA_RX_WAIT_DATA : //already recive a message // Wait RX data ...
我們前面分析過,不論ANCHOR 還是TAG,前面變量的初始化基本都是一樣的,只是狀態機必須明確區分不同的設備類型。我們從開始看TAG。由於初始化TAG的 testAppState一樣初始化為TA_INIT。 INST_STATES ...
上面我們的代碼分析到ANCHOR 調用了一次testapprun_s,但是后面退出后發現還是滿足while 條件,逼不得已還得再次調用testapprun_s。testapprun_s 也就是這樣一點一點被消磨殆盡(分析完)(大部分代碼也是本人第一次看,分析的不妥的地方大家多擔待,后續發現問題我會 ...
幀過濾功能可以在同一個環境內組建多個網絡而不干擾(非頻段不同),可以通過PANID(網絡ID)區分不同網絡,不同網絡中的模塊無法直接通信, 再之,利用短地址,網絡中可以同時有多個模塊發送信息,而接收端 ...
藍點DWM1000 模塊已經打樣測試完畢,有興趣的可以申請購買了,更多信息參見 藍點論壇 正文: 首先將SS 原理介紹中的圖片拿過來,將圖片印在腦海里。 對於DeviceA 和 DeviceB來說,初始化代碼都一樣,而后面部分是一個while循環,一直執行測距任務 ...